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of the damage to find out the extent of the water damage and identify any potential health hazards. We’ll develop a customized plan to address the damage and ensure a safe and efficient drying process. Our expertise will guide you through the process and provide peace of mind.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
We’ll use specialized equipment to remove standing water and extract water from carpets, furniture, and other materials. Our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ime and prevent further damage. Fast action is crucial to preventing mold growth and structural dam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the affected areas and prevent further moisture buildup. Our team will monitor the drying process to ensure that it’s completed safely and efficiently. Our attention to detail will guarantee a thorough drying process.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Cleaning
We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to sanitize and clean the affected areas, removing any remaining moisture and preventing further bacterial growth. Our team will work meticulously to ensure that every surface is thoroughly cleaned and disinfected. Our commitment to cleanliness will give you confidence in the quality of our work.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ction

Warning Signs You Need Living Room Water Removal
Ignoring warning signs of water damage can lead to catastrophic consequences, including structural damage, mold growth, and health hazards. Don’t risk your health and the integrity of your home.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ice persistent musty smells in your living room,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ly. Don’t delay and risk further damage.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Warped or buckled floors can show water damage or moisture buildup. If you notice any changes in the appearance of your floors, it’s crucial to address the issue immediately. Don’t risk further damage and potential health hazards.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
Water stains on walls or ceilings can show water damage or leaks. If you notice any discoloration or staining, it’s essential to investigate the source and address it quickly. Don’t delay and risk further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show water damage or moisture buildup. If you notice any changes in the appearance of your walls, it’s crucial to address the issue immediately. Don’t risk further damage and potential health hazards.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age can show a range of issues, from burst pipes to flooding. If you notice any signs of water damage, it’s essential to address the issue quickly. Don’t delay and risk further damage.
Increased Humidity
Increased humidity can show moisture buildup or water damage. If you notice any changes in the humidity levels in your living room, it’s crucial to address the issue immediately. Don’t risk further damage and potential health hazards.
Living Room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a sink or toilet | Yes | No | DIY fixes are often simple and effective for small leaks. |
| Standing water in a living room | No | Yes | Standing water needs specialized equipment and expertise to remove safely and efficiently. |
| Mold growth in a living room | No | Yes | Mold growth needs professional treatment and removal to prevent health hazards.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e | No | Yes | Burst pipes need immediate attention and specialized equipment to prevent further damage. |
| Warped or buckled floors | No | Yes | Warped or buckled floors need professional assessment and repair to prevent further damage. |
| Visible water damage on walls or ceilings | No | Yes | Visible water damage needs professional attention to prevent further damage and health hazards. |
